Mrs. Gail Marie Rowley 65, of 551 Dutchtown Road, Town of Salisbury, died on Christmas morning, December 25, 2017 at Little Falls Hospital after a suffering a heart attack at home.

 

Gail was born on July 4, 1952 in Little Falls, the daughter of Gordon J. and Helene (Congdon) Johnson and was educated in Oppenheim Schools.

 

Her marriage to Daniel Rowley took place on May 22, 1975 in Little Falls, New York. They celebrated 42 years of marriage this past May.

 

Gail was employed at one time by the Daniel Green Company of Dolgeville. However, her personal interest in crafts led her to her own business making and selling her craft ideas at local craft fairs. She could design many different and interesting pillows, blankets and other items to display at area craft fairs.

Gail also volunteered at the Dolgeville Food Pantry, assisting people in need, with the items supplied by the food pantry.
